Hi, By digging at hibernate source code it seems like the plugin was reexecuting configuration again (hibernate format) because of the node: <configurationfile>src/test/resources/META-INF/persistence.xml</configurationfile>
so to anyone hitting this problem, dont use <configurationfile> if you are mapping with JPA (even if hibernate is the JPA provider).
